    @Test
    public void testProcessor() throws Exception {
        LoaderJobConfiguration config = new LoaderJobConfiguration();

        ItemProcessor<Map<String, Object>, String> processor = config.processor(500);
        Map<String, Object> item = new HashMap<>();
        item.put("foo", "bar");

        Date startTime = new Date();
        String stringItem = processor.process(item);
        assertTrue(new Date().getTime() - startTime.getTime() > 500);
        assertEquals("{\"foo\":\"bar\"}", stringItem);
    }

    @Test
    public void integrationTest() throws Exception {
        GenericApplicationContext context = new AnnotationConfigApplicationContext(TestJobConfiguration.class);

        JobLauncher launcher = context.getBean(JobLauncher.class);
        Job job = context.getBean(Job.class);

        JobParameters jobParameters = new JobParametersBuilder().addLong("delay", 50l)
                .addString("inputFile",
                        new ClassPathResource("/data/sampleJourney.json").getFile().getAbsolutePath())
                .toJobParameters();
        JobExecution execution = launcher.run(job, jobParameters);
        assertEquals(execution.getStatus(), BatchStatus.COMPLETED);
        verify(writer, times(3)).write(anyListOf(String.class));
    }

    @Configuration
    @Import(LoaderJobConfiguration.class)
    public static class TestJobConfiguration {

        @Bean
        public GatewayItemWriter writer() {
            return writer;
        }
    }
